Starting in Antalya and ending in Dalyan, this 8 day tour offers travelers with a mix of rarely visited sites and popular destinations on the coast.

The transfer will meet you at the airport to take you to your hotel in the old town of Antalya. The trip book, mobile phone and GPS will be ready at the hotel. Depending on your arrival time, you may visit some of the nearby sites like the Old Town, Antalya Archaeology Museum, Perge ancient city, or just relax at the Konyaaltı Beach.
Overnight at Puding Hotels, Antalya
After picking your rental car up this morning, you’ll drive to the ruins of Phaselis; the sea here is just as or even more impressive than the ancient ruins themselves, swimming is highly recommended! Then from the coast you’ll head straight up into the mountains to reach Beycik, a village sitting high up at 1000m above sea level. After checking into your hotel, you’ll begin the scenic 6.5 km loop hike through the surrounding forest. Have dinner at your hotel and get ready for a nice cool night.

Drive from your hotel in Beycik back down to the coast for a visit to Olympos. Visit the ruins and the museum before taking a well-deserved swim in the Olympos beach’s crystal clear waters. In the afternoon head to Hoyran, a small settlement surrounded by ancient rock tombs. Away from the crowds, you’ll feel like the first people to discover these hidden ruins. This is also where you’ll be spending the night tonight.

Your first stop today is Kekova, home to an ancient city that was partially submerged after an earthquake in ancient times. The best way to visit these ruins is by boat, which is why we’ve arranged a boat tour for you today. After the boat trip, you’ll head to Kas, a lively seaside town. Take lots of time to explore the bars, cafes, ruins and shops on the stone-paved backstreets of Kas.

From your hotel in Kas, you’ll head up to Gombe, where traditionally, shepherds living near Kas would bring their flocks in summer. Enjoy the fresh, cool mountain air with a short loop walk around Gombe’s green lake, and then a picnic on its shady shores. You’ll then head to Bezirgan, a hilltop village with an especially eclectic teahouse. Here you’ll be staying in a traditional village home which has been renovated and made into a guesthouse. Decorated with numerous antiques from the village, you’ll feel like your sleeping in a museum.

Leaving your special village retreat, you first stop will be the ancient city of Xanthos, dating back to at least the 8th century BCE, this city was once the capital of ancient Lycia. Next you’ll head to Pinara, another ancient site located in a tranquil mountain setting of pines and olive trees. Here you’ll take a short walk and be served a traditional village lunch. Then drive to Kayakoy where you’ll be staying for the night.

Start the day with a hike through the abandoned Greek village near modern day Kayakoy, then head down to the well-known Oludeniz (Butterfly Valley) Beach. After this beautiful 6 km hike, nothing could be better than a swim. After a transfer back to your hotel, you’ll head to Dalyan. The tour concludes with a boat trip; you’ll see cliffside rock tombs, visit a beach/sea turtle nesting ground, and explore the ruins of Caunos.
